2-9.8.2025Battle of Beauties
This August, the shores of Turku will come alive with the thrill of the 8 Metre World Cup, one of sailing’s most beautiful and prestigious competitions.
Marvel at these elegant, vintage yachts — over 15 meters long with towering sails — as they battle through the waters of the world’s most stunning archipelago. The races are thrilling, the atmosphere is electric, and the historic Ruissalo Shipyard offers the perfect setting with cafés, restaurants, and entertainment for all ages.
With easy access by boat and public transport, you don’t need to be a sailor to enjoy the show — just bring your curiosity and let the wind, water, and world-class competition amaze you.

Where to stay
The race harbour, Ruissalon Telakka, is just a stones through from Turku's bustling City Centre. We've partnered with the travel agency Elämys Matkat to guarantee a smooth, affordable and memorable experience in Turku!
Right next to the race harbour, on the shores of a oak forest once the hunting grounds for the court of Turku Castle, you’ll find 19th century villas for rent during the regatta. We’ve also negotiated preferential room rates in hotels located in the city center right next to the river of Aura from where you can grab a water bus taking you straight to the race harbour in just 10 minutes.

Getting to Turku is a piece of cake. The city has an airport, harbour, bus depot, and three railway stations, so you’re bound to find an option that’s just right for you. We encourage you to plan your journey carefully and aim to minimize your carbon footprint.
